Benefits of Metenolone Acetate
Metenolone Acetate offers several advantages for bodybuilders, including:
- Lean Muscle Gains: This steroid is known for facilitating muscle growth without significant water retention, making it favorable for athletes focused on a defined physique.
- Fat Loss: Users often experience an increase in fat oxidation, which can contribute to a more shredded appearance during cutting phases.
- Minimal Side Effects: Metenolone Acetate is considered one of the safer anabolic steroids, with lower risks of estrogenic side effects such as gynecomastia.
- Strength Improvement: Alongside muscle gains, users can expect an increase in strength, contributing to better performance in the gym.
Considerations for Use
While the benefits are appealing, it is essential to consider the following:
- Legal Status: The legal status of Metenolone Acetate varies by country; be sure to check local regulations regarding its use.
- Quality of Product: Due to the underground nature of many anabolic steroids, ensuring the quality and authenticity of the product is crucial to avoid adverse effects.
- Potential Side Effects: Although it is milder than many steroids, potential side effects still exist, including hormonal imbalances and liver stress.
- Consultation with Professionals: It is advisable to consult with healthcare or fitness professionals before considering the use of Metenolone Acetate.
